As I mentioned in my last week’s post, this week is the JavaScript group project week. My group decided to create a web app using a leaflet map API to display the location of the known Cryptids. The project was a total success, we built our team from a frustrating Friday, where individuality was spread in the air. I felt as the week goes by we started to work with each other, we discussed what worked well so we will continue, and what didn’t work so we will stop, and what we should try. Towards the end of the project, each one of us understood what was required by the team and contributed voluntarily with initiative and responsibility.
This group project made me realise the importance of UX design, I know I am very arrogant with my own idea, and desperately keening to hold on to my creation/feature, so desperate that makes me stubborn. It is could be a good thing, at least it shows initiative and ownership, but it also creates conflict. That is when UX comes to the rescue, I realise a feature should be created for the user and only for the user, if the feedback from the user group decided that my creation was not suitable for the user, then I should let it go.
This week I have learned so much, from learning using Agile to getting used to working with someone outside my comfort zoom. My biggest take away from this week is that I need to become a better learner, understand my team, understand the issue, and more importantly understand how to contributing to the team.
